The XC61CN5302MR is a voltage detector IC manufactured by Torex Semiconductor Ltd. This device is specifically designed to monitor the voltage level of a power supply and generate a reset signal if the voltage drops below a specified threshold. It's commonly used in microprocessor and microcontroller-based systems to prevent malfunctions caused by low voltage conditions. The IC is characterized by its high accuracy, low power consumption, and small package size.

Features
- High detection voltage accuracy: ±2%
- Low current consumption
- Wide operating voltage range: 1.6V to 6.0V
- Built-in hysteresis
- Small SOT-25 package
- Open drain output

The XC61CN5302MR features a detection voltage of 5.3V. Its open drain output configuration offers flexibility in connecting to various logic circuits and microcontrollers. The integrated hysteresis prevents oscillations near the threshold voltage, ensuring stable and reliable operation. The SOT-25 package makes it suitable for applications where space is a critical constraint.
